D-3 — §1 must stay optional (not a required directive)

  • Decision: Author §1 as a cadence styleguide/paradigm; never enforcement: required.
  • Rationale: adversarial-squad-deployment.procedure.yaml states "Optional and charter-…activated — it enriches the flow, it does not gate it" and lists "Hard-wiring the squad as a gate" as an anti-pattern. A required directive would contradict shipped doctrine (and the mission would be self-inconsistent — it codifies the squad while violating the squad's own optionality).
  • Alternatives rejected: enforcement: required §1 directive.

D-4 — graph.yaml is generated; regen owned by one wiring WP

  • Decision: Conversion WPs author inline requires/suggests/refines edges in their artifacts; a single wiring WP runs the one graph.yaml regeneration via the canonical spec-kitty doctrine regenerate-graph CLI (composes drg/migration/extractor.py:generate_graph + calibrator; NOT python extractor.py, which has no __main__) + the DRG freshness/cycle/relations tests.
  • Rationale: graph.yaml is a single 2927-line generated file; N parallel regenerations collide. Making it a generated output of one owner removes the collision and localizes DRG failures.
  • Alternatives rejected: per-WP regeneration (collides); hand-editing graph.yaml (it's generated).

D-5 — Charter compile is activate→generate against a non-empty charter

  • Decision: Capstone sequence = confirm graph regen + DRG tests → charter activate --cascade (writes config.yaml) → manually mirror the activation set into interview answers.yamlcharter generate (renders charter.md + references.yaml) → doctor doctrine --json healthy + non-shallow reference closure. Reconcile the existing v1.1.5 charter, don't clobber.
  • Rationale: charter generate filters the DRG transitive closure by activation state, so generate-before-activate yields a shallow reference index. generate does not activate; there is no activation→answers auto-bridge (both confirmed in the charter code + review). A charter (v1.1.5) already exists.
  • Alternatives rejected: generate-then-activate (shallow closure); greenfield compile (would clobber v1.1.5).
